Hi, I noticed that the AdwCleaner cloud update server(s) are frequently down/unavailable, especially over weekends. I confirmed the issue from multiple PC's in multiple networks so it's not a problem with my network. AdwCleaner then resorts to using the local copy of it's definitions which is the copy that comes with AdwCleaner when you download it, so it's severely out of date. Two suggestions:

1) Can someone please look into the reliability/availability of the AdwCleaner cloud update servers? 

2) Should the cloud update fail, it would be nice to have the option to use the definitions from the last good cloud update, as opposed to the original local copy.
